Undergraduate Tuition & Fees

The 2024 undergraduate tuition & fees of American College of the Building Arts are $20,572 and it is average compared to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ina.

American College of the Building Arts $20,572

All U.S. Colleges $17,692

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ges $26,737

4-Years Colleges $22,926

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ina $23,908

Acceptance Rate

The acceptance rate of American College of the Building Arts is 77% and it is higher (easy to get in) compared to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ina.

American College of the Building Arts 77%

All U.S. Colleges 69%

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ges 66%

4-Years Colleges 68%

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ina 65%

Transfer-out Rate

The average transfer-out rate at American College of the Building Arts is 3% and it is much lower (most first-time students continue to attend) compared to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ina.

American College of the Building Arts 3%

All U.S. Colleges 21%

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ges 25%

4-Years Colleges 24%

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ina 27%

Retention Rate

The average retention rate at American College of the Building Arts is 80% and it is extremely higher (most students continue to attend) compared to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ina.

American College of the Building Arts 80%

All U.S. Colleges 69%

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ges 74%

4-Years Colleges 73%

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ina 66%

Financial Aid Amount

The average amount of financial aid received at American College of the Building Arts is $4,921 which is 23.92% of tuition & fees. The rate of the financial aid over its tuition is lower compared to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ina.

American College of the Building Arts $4,921

All U.S. Colleges $7,676

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ges $16,488

4-Years Colleges $12,161

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ina $17,615

Student to Faculty Ratio

The students to faculty ratio at American College of the Building Arts is 6 to 1 and the ratio is very lower (smaller size classes) compared to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ina.

American College of the Building Arts 6 to 1

All U.S. Colleges 15 to 1

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ges 12 to 1

4-Years Colleges 14 to 1

Private (not-for-profit), 4-Years Colleges in South Carolina 13 to 1
